On Infantry Day of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, President Volodymyr Zelensky met with soldiers and families of fallen heroes, presenting state awards and promoting three officers.

Source: Office of the President, decrees of the head of state

Details: According to the documents, the military rank of brigadier general was awarded to:

  • Deputy Commander of the Joint Forces of the Armed Forces of Ukraine Colonel Viktor Solimchuk,
  • Head of the 169 Training Center named after Prince Yaroslav the Wise of the Ukrainian Ground Forces Colonel Oleksiy Maistrenko,
  • Commander of the 19th Army Corps of the Operational Command "South" of the Ukrainian Ground Forces Colonel Oleksandr Bakulin.

Quote from Zelensky: "Ukraine stands strong because of the courage of the Ukrainian infantry – they fight, defeat the invader, protect and restore our positions, carrying out brilliant operations that will become a part of world military history – your history, the history of the brave".

Details: The President also awarded the "Golden Star" to the Heroes of Ukraine – Junior Lieutenant Vladislav Datsky and Junior Sergeant Mykola Molchanov.

Separately, Zelensky presented the "Golden Star" order to the families of three fallen Heroes of Ukraine: Yaroslav Khybovsky, Vasyl Yaremko, and Ivan Holubka.

The head of state emphasized that Ukraine will always honor its heroes and urged everyone to remember the fallen.
